Vasco Thompson

ISSUES WITH JANE VELEZ-MITCHELL
Defense Still to Depose Surprise Witness?
Aired June 20, 2011 - 19:00:00   ET


<snipped>

MATT MORGAN, ATTORNEY FOR VASCO THOMPSON: Yes, Jane. This morning, I -- as you know, I filed a motion to quash. Essentially, a motion to quash is to ask the court to keep Vasco off the stand, because he didn`t have any involvement with this. We made that clear.

And despite filing that motion, I`ve just gotten news from the defense that they wish to take his deposition at -- on Wednesday after 5 p.m.

VELEZ-MITCHELL: So who called you?

MORGAN: It was a member -- somebody from Cheney Mason`s office.

VELEZ-MITCHELL: OK. And did you say, "Well, wait a second. Why are you deposing my client?"

This is all about alleged phone calls that occurred June 14, 2008, the day before Cindy calls 911 and says it smells like a dead body in the damn car. But you have established that your client, Vasco, did not own that phone number until 2009, and you say you just got confirmation of that from the phone company?

MORGAN: Exactly. Well, Vasco got an oral confirmation from that from the phone company yesterday. Now unfortunately, there`s confidentiality agreements in place that don`t -- will not permit the phone company to release those records, even to Vasco.

VELEZ-MITCHELL: Really?

MORGAN: Even though he has the contract, it`s between the phone company and him, they still will not release those records. I don`t know why. The court`s going to have to subpoena those records, though, Jane.

Florida Bar: No investigation into hugging incidents 
Last Edited: Friday, 31 Oct 2008, 9:49 PM EDT 
Created: Friday, 31 Oct 2008, 7:39 AM EDT


ORANGE COUNTY, Fla. (WOFL FOX 35, Orlando) -- Jose Baez will face no disciplinary action from the Florida Bar for his jailhouse incident with client Casey Anthony .

According to published reports, Baez was under investigation from the Bar. But spokesperson Susannah Lyle said that hugs are permitted by their rules between attorney and client as long as the client does not object.

According to Lyle, a Bar Association rule must be broken in order for there to be an investigation. At this point there is no Florida Bar investigation into the incidents.

Jail officials said Casey Anthony and her defense attorney, Jose Baez, were seen hugging on two separate occasions and were told both times that it was a violation of jail policy.

Though there is no surveillance video that would show the two hugging, jail officials confirm seeing the two touch on two different times.

The jail released the following statement:

Mr. Baez was observed hugging his client on two occasions. He was advised that this is a violation of jail policy. After the second incident, he was again advised of the policy and said he would remember in future visits not to engage in this behavior. Orange County Corrections considers this a closed matter."

No officers had to go into the room to separate the two, and the jail says the matter has been closed by the Corrections Department
